Electrical/Mechanical Assembler
LAUNCH Technical Workforce Solutions is seeking Aerospace Assmblers with electrical & mechanical experience for an opportunity in Huntsville, AL
M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S FOR CONSIDERATION
- Minimum of High School Diploma or GED.
- Must be able to work any shift
- 5-7 Years Experience doing rework operations with standard tools using Hand and/or air (pneumatic) tools
- 3 Years’ Experience with Department of Defense (DoD) & NASA Assembly Soldering Specifications.
- 5 Years Experience with J-Std-001.
- 5 Years Experience performing soldering and electronics repair to the component level
-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and schematics
- Following blueprints, schematics, and wiring diagrams to ensure correct placement and connections

JOB DESCRIPTION
- Performs rapid repair rework CCA on electronic/electrical assemblies and subassemblies as an individual.
- Performs simple and complex rework and modification to circuit card parts and assemblies per IPC and J standard requirements.
- Use and operate shop tools and equipment including measuring instruments and equipment.
- Documents result in accordance with applicable procedures
- Collects and inputs data for statistical process control analysis. Works under general supervision.
- Performs rapid repair rework on CCA records using detailed work instructions & other released planning documentation and a variety of other supporting technical documentation as required including but not limited to: CCA technical drawings, 2D & 3D models, schematics, circuit/wiring diagrams, process and equipment specifications, photographs, illustrations and sketches.
- Perform rapid repair rework to CCA assembly to complete assignments. Related tasks may include fabrication, installation, adjustment, fit check, fastener alignment, connections, and subassembly.
- Documents CCA non-conformances down to component level.
- Performs, as required, approved CCA rework, modification, repairs and incorporation of changes per CCA technical documentation and formal direction to electrical, electronic and mechanical systems.
